Pokemon Core Crystal - Updates (v2.1.1)

Hey everyone! Last time I posted about Core Crystal there was an understandable complaint about the removal of the running shoes. I'm happy to announce that the running shoes are now available, along with some additional fun features!

Core Crystal is a ROM hack inspired by and built off of Crystal Legacy. Initially, it was just a personal project to tweak Crystal Legacy to my own preferences, but developed to a point that I think it stands on its own and might be enjoyed by others!

Here are some of the key differences from Crystal Legacy:

  1. It breaks compatibility with Pokemon Stadium.
  2. The Fairy type has been added as SPECIAL.
  3. The option to add Scaling Stat Exp to trainer battles in any difficulty mode.
  4. HMs no longer need to be taught.
  5. An "Easy" mode has been added. With Re-usable TMs.
  6. The option to use the Kanto starters.
  7. The Pokedex has been slightly updated to include more Johto original evolutions.
  8. Built in "Elemental Exchange." New game options to play with "Faithful", "Updated", or "Extreme" pokemon typings.
  9. "Evening" has been added as a time of day.
  10. Fishing is available while surfing.
  11. Running shoes at a middle speed (These are missable - Talk to your Mom!)
  12. Addition of a Shiny Ball.
  13. Optional Battles added with Giovanni, Lorelei, and Agatha.
  14. Additional tweaks and QoL changes.
